Number: 92579192
Country: Germany
Source: TED
Number: 91186247
Number: 91123330
Number: 90769822
Number: 90441536
Number: 89134728
Number: 89136147
Number: 87089545
Number: 84249105
Number: 83834599
Number: 78408740
Number: 76277275
Number: 74583127
Number: 73780753
Number: 339884
Country: Hungary
Number: 339885
Country: Belgium
Number: 339886
Country: France
Number: 339887
Country: Italy
Number: 339888
Number: 339889